Originally Posted by LeftLaneNews
New Audi TT due tomorrow?
Audi said today it will release new information the 2007 Audi TT tomorrow, March 8, 2006. The company said it will offer "initial insights into the new interpretation of the Audi TT design icon." It's not entirely clear what amount of information will be revealed. Most sources suggest only the TT Coupe ("TTC") will be unveiled, with the Roadster and Shooting Brake (sport wagon) to follow later. Shown right is the Shooting Brake Concept, which is believed to be the design basis for the new TT line. We'll keep you posted as this story develops…

TT Caught Testing - - Source: Autoweek

While Audi has released sketches of its next-generation TT on a preview Internet site, spy shooters have already caught the new model undergoing cold-weather testing.

Due to hit the market late this year as a 2007 model, the current model's lines have been molded into something more modern.

The coupe will come first, followed by the roadster in 2007. A wagon is also rumored.

Based on the A3, two powertrains will be available. The base will be the 2.0-liter, 200 hp turbo four. Uplevel from that will be the 3.2-liter V6 250hp. Both have a six-speed manual transmission standard. The 3.2 V6 also gets quattro 4wd standard.

Plans to develop a diesel TT are also thought to be underway. All but the entry-level variants will come with quattro all-wheel drive. A movable rear-spoiler is also slated to replace the solid one.

There’s also talk of TT flagship, likely to be badged the RS. The range-topper would be powered by a 2.0-liter bi-turbo unit, and will take on BMW's hot Z4 M. But we’ll have to wait a while for this version.

Audi will officially take the wraps off the new TT in early April. Until then, you can also check out a microsite Audi has created for the vehicle at: http://www.audi.com/TT
